PHP Laravel Developer Job Description Template

As a PHP Laravel Developer, you will be responsible for developing, testing, and maintaining web applications using the Laravel framework. You will collaborate with cross-functional teams to deliver high-quality software solutions and ensure the smooth performance of our web applications.

Responsibilities

  • Develop, test, and maintain web applications using Laravel framework
  • Collaborate with front-end developers to integrate user-facing elements
  • Design and implement database schemas and complex queries
  • Troubleshoot, debug, and optimize application performance
  • Participate in code reviews and follow best practices
  • Ensure the technical feasibility of UI/UX designs
  • Stay updated with the latest industry trends and technologies

Qualifications

  • Bachelor's degree in Computer Science or related field
  • Proven experience as a PHP Laravel Developer or in a similar role
  • Strong understanding of PHP and Laravel framework
  • Experience with front-end technologies such as HTML, CSS, and JavaScript
  • Familiarity with version control systems like Git
  • Good problem-solving skills and attention to detail
  • Excellent communication and teamwork skills

Skills

  • PHP
  • Laravel
  • HTML
  • CSS
  • JavaScript
  • MySQL
  • Git
  • RESTful APIs
  • Problem-solving
  • Team collaboration

Start Free Trial

Frequently Asked Questions

A PHP Laravel Developer specializes in building web applications using the Laravel framework. They handle tasks such as creating server-side logic, managing databases, ensuring seamless data flow between the server and users, and developing APIs. They also focus on security, performance optimization, and ensuring code maintainability. Familiarity with Composer, MySQL, and RESTful services is essential.

To become a successful PHP Laravel Developer, one must have a strong foundation in PHP programming and an understanding of the Laravel framework. It's important to gain hands-on experience by working on real-world projects. Learning related technologies such as HTML, CSS, JavaScript, and understanding MVC architecture is also beneficial. Engaging with the developer community and staying current with Laravel updates can further enhance skills.

The average salary for a PHP Laravel Developer varies based on experience, location, and the complexity of projects. Typically, entry-level developers earn less, while those with several years of experience and specialized skills in Laravel and associated technologies command higher salaries. Employers often seek candidates with proven expertise and a portfolio showcasing Laravel-specific projects.

A PHP Laravel Developer role generally requires a degree in computer science or a related field, though experience and certifications in PHP and Laravel can be equally valuable. Knowledge of Laravel features like Eloquent ORM, Blade templating, and Artisan CLI is essential. Employers may also look for candidates familiar with version control systems like Git and who have strong problem-solving skills.

Skills essential for a PHP Laravel Developer include proficiency in PHP, Laravel framework, database management, and understanding MVC architecture. They must also possess problem-solving abilities and be adept at handling server-side logic and API development. Responsibilities include maintaining application functionality, optimizing performance, and collaborating with developers and designers to produce user-centric applications.